TO ALL CLIENTS of OHANA COUNSELLING: I am sure that by now you have all heard that New Brunswick has been declared in a state of emergency. As a part of this change in status, the government has stated that all regulated health services providers will cease operations unless the services to be provided are to address essential health care or an emergency health care situation. ... Although mental health care is essential, it does not necessarily have to happen in person. I want to be as responsible as possible and minimize person to person contact. Therefore, I am only offering online and telephone sessions for clients until the province rescinds the state of emergency. For further information on upcoming sessions, please check your email.
